Bldg 864A-E. The mask system adjacent to bldg 822 had only one down cabelconnected to the air terminal. See NFPA 780, para 4.6.1.3. Such connectionsshall provide a minimum of two paths to ground.3.1.3. Bldg 827A. LPS conductors have bends too tight in several locations, downconductors painted, air terminals instalIed on corner of awnings are more than 2feet from the edge, no test wells around ground rods for testing (ground rods arenot accessible), air terminals missing for one of the 5-tanks, air terminals for tanksare more than two feet in length and not supported, ground conductor on one ofthe air terminal inside the dike is disconnected, etc. See NFPA 780, Chp 4/7 andAFI 32-]065 para A4.].9 and AFM 91-201, para 2.52.] .3.NFPA 780, para 4.9.5. Conductor Bends. No bend ofa conductor shallform an included angle of less than 90 degrees, nor shall it have a radius ofbend less than 8 in, as shown in Figure 4.9.5.I.\\;W";S"~~\\90 degrees mill t;lNote: Angle 01 bend f"l~)j less than 90 deqlflet- '...to-!FIGURE 4.9.5 Conductor Bends.NFPA 780, para 4.8.2. Location of Devices. As shown in Figure 4.8.2,strike termination devices shall be placed at or within 0.6 m (2 ft) of ridgeends on pitched roofs or at edges and outside corners of flat or gentlysloping roofs.3.1.4. Bldg 827C. LPS is not being maintained and test-wells for ground rod notaccessible for test. The LPS has not been extended to new construction on side ofbuilding. <strong>Air</strong> terminals were not added to highest shack on roof.3.1.5. Bldg 830. LPS not being maintained. No test-wells for ground rod provided.3.1.6. Bldg 849. LPS not installed properly. Many conductors do not have a downwardpath to grounds. Some air terminals have been knocked down, some metalstructures are not bonded, etc. See NFPA 780, para 4.9.4.1 Conductors shallmaintain a horizontal or downward coursing free from "U" or "V" (down and up)pockets.Attachment 4
